Ever since I first stepped inside this restaurant, it has been my favorite in Puerto Rico. Located in Old San Juan, halfway between Fort San Cristobal and the docks, Café Berlin boosts a bohemian spirit and an eclectic menu. In an island where people sneak meat into almost every item, this place is a true vegetarian’s delight: tofu sandwiches delicious enough to please the most skeptic eater, vegetarian quiche, eggplant sandwiches, the list goes on and on. Most of it is served with a side of blue corn chips. They provide breakfast items, fancy desserts, and plenty of food for omnivores, too.
If you go to Café Berlin—a great place to escape the noontime heat and relax—ignore the price and order a fruit frappe. You are almost guaranteed to start a chain reaction throughout the eatery as patrons say "I want whatever that person’s having." The mango frappe is particularly heavenly.
